			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Joseph Gordon-Levitt is set to make his directorial début with a comedy film, for which the actor has also the screenplay.</p>

<p>Gordon-Levitt began his acting career aged just 7-years-old, and has starred in everything from <em>A River Runs Through It</em> to <em><a href="http://www.amazon.co.uk/gp/product/B002KKBMSW/ref=as_li_tf_tl?ie=UTF8&amp;tag=ayima-21&amp;linkCode=as2&amp;camp=1634&amp;creative=6738&amp;creativeASIN=B002KKBMSW">(500) Days of Summer</a><img style="border: none !important; margin: 0px !important;" src="http://www.assoc-amazon.co.uk/e/ir?t=ayima-21&amp;l=as2&amp;o=2&amp;a=B002KKBMSW" alt=" Joseph Gordon Levitt Makes Directorial Début" width="1" height="1" border="0" title="Joseph Gordon Levitt Makes Directorial Début" /></em> and <em>Inception</em>. Back in 2004, he also launched his own online collaborative production company, hitRECord.org. Proving that he is, indeed, a man of many talents, it seems that Gordon-Levitt&#8217;s next project will be to direct his first feature film.</p>
<p>Next <em>new</em> project, that is. Gordon-Levitt already has a number of films in the pipeline &#8211; and we hope he&#8217;s been taking notes from the range of first-class directors who he&#8217;s been working with. First up he&#8217;ll be appearing as a Gotham City cop in <a title="Christopher Nolan on thefilmreview.com" href="http://thefilmreview.com/?s=%22+Christopher+Nolan%22&amp;x=18&amp;y=8">Christopher Nolan</a>&#8216;s third Batman film, <em>The Dark Knight Rises</em>, before reuniting with <em>Brick</em> director, Rian Johnson, to play the lead in sci-fi flick, <em>Looper</em>. He&#8217;s also been working with legendary director Steven Spielberg on the Abraham Lincoln biographical drama, <em>Lincoln</em>. However, it seems that his own directorial plans could mean that Gordon-Levitt is forced to drop out of Quentin Tarantino’s upcoming spaghetti western, <em>Django Unchained</em>, due to potential scheduling conflicts.</p>
<p>That said, the actor&#8217;s not without his own directorial credentials &#8211; he&#8217;s helmed a 24 minute-long adaptation of Elmore Leonard&#8217;s short story, <em>Sparks</em>, back in 2009, and directed another short film, <em>Morgan and Destiny&#8217;s Eleventeenth Date: The Zeppelin Zoo</em>, a year later.</p>
<p>His first feature film, however, is reported to be a comedy, in which Gordon-Levitt will also star. He&#8217;ll play a modern-day Don Juan character who is looking to reform himself from being, as Gordon-Levitt put it, a bit of a &#8220;selfish dick&#8221;. hitRECord.org will co-produce the film, along with <em><a href="http://www.amazon.co.uk/gp/product/B002KAIVMM/ref=as_li_tf_tl?ie=UTF8&amp;tag=ayima-21&amp;linkCode=as2&amp;camp=1634&amp;creative=6738&amp;creativeASIN=B002KAIVMM">The Hurt Locker</a><img style="border: none !important; margin: 0px !important;" src="http://www.assoc-amazon.co.uk/e/ir?t=ayima-21&amp;l=as2&amp;o=2&amp;a=B002KAIVMM" alt=" Joseph Gordon Levitt Makes Directorial Début" width="1" height="1" border="0" title="Joseph Gordon Levitt Makes Directorial Début" /></em> producer Nicolas Chartier’s production company, Voltage Pictures, who are also funding the venture.</p>
<p>As any young chap who&#8217;s writing, directing, producing and starring in their own movie might well be inclined to do, Gordon-Levitt&#8217;s decided to cast the stunning <a title="Scarlett Johansson on thefilmreview.com" href="http://thefilmreview.com/?s=%22Scarlett+Johansson%22&amp;x=0&amp;y=0">Scarlett Johansson</a> as his leading lady. A second principle actress is also expected to be announced soon &#8211; and with his pick of the hottest stars in Hollywood, who knows who he might choose.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The hit West End show, War Horse, could surpass the profits made by Spielberg&#8217;s film adaptation, possibly as soon as next year.</p>

<p>This is according to Sir Nicholas Hytner, artistic director at the National Theatre, who thinks that the income from the Broadway shows will make the War Horse play more successful and profitable than the big screen version.</p>
<p>Hytner told Sky News: &#8220;I&#8217;ll stick my neck out and predict the play will be more profitable to us than the movie will be to DreamWorks.&#8221;</p>
<p>He added, that even though the theatre has stage rights for the novel, &#8216;We&#8217;re not movie producers so we wouldn&#8217;t look for the movie rights, but we do have a stake in the movie because Dreamworks gave us a good deal on material that is specific to the play.&#8217;</p>
<p>The popular play is set to reach Melbourne and Toronto next year, as well as Los Angeles and California during its 2012 US tour.</p>
<p>The epic war story, based on <a title="Michael Morpurgo's novel, War Horse, is available to buy from Amazon.co.uk" href="http://www.amazon.co.uk/gp/product/B003B5M0PO/ref=as_li_tf_tl?ie=UTF8&amp;tag=ayima-21&amp;linkCode=as2&amp;camp=1634&amp;creative=6738&amp;creativeASIN=B003B5M0PO" target="_blank">Michael Morpurgo&#8217;s</a><img style="border: none !important; margin: 0px !important;" src="http://www.assoc-amazon.co.uk/e/ir?t=ayima-21&amp;l=as2&amp;o=2&amp;a=B003B5M0PO" alt=" A galloping success is predicted for War Horse on stage  " width="1" height="1" border="0" title="A galloping success is predicted for War Horse on stage  " /> 1982 novel of the same name, has earned around £10m since its world premier at the National Theatre in 2007. The show has been seen by more than one million people in London and it is estimated to make a further £6.7m.</p>
<p><a title="Click here for other news stories about Spielberg" href="http://thefilmreview.com/?s=spielberg&amp;x=0&amp;y=0">Spielberg&#8217;s</a> tear-jerking adaptation, took in more money from its opening weekend than the National&#8217;s annual profit, however, its production costs of £70m dwarfed that of the theatre&#8217;s.</p>
<p>While the political biopic, <em><a title="Read other Iron Lady stories here" href="http://thefilmreview.com/?s=iron+lady&amp;x=0&amp;y=0">The Iron Lady</a></em>, took in £1.49m, <em><a title="Spielberg’s War Horse has its Royal premiere" href="http://thefilmreview.com/film-news/spielbergs-war-horse-royal-premiere.html">War Horse</a></em> brought in more than double this amount at the box office. In addition, it has taken $67.5m in the US. The film has also been rumoured to be an <a title="The new hosts for the 2012 Oscars has been decided" href="http://thefilmreview.com/film-news/awards/hosts-2012-oscars-named.html">Oscar</a> winner.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>This last Tuesday, leading screenwriter, John Logan, spoke at the BFI as part of their Screenwriters&#8217; lecture series. TFR went along to see what he had to say about working with some of the biggest names in Hollywood.</p>

<p>John Logan has worked on the scripts for an extremely diverse range of films &#8211; from historical epics, like <em>Gladiator</em>, to children&#8217;s animated comedies such as <em>Rango</em>. He has also worked within a variety of genres, taking on the world of science fiction with films like <em>Star Trek: Nemesis</em> and<em> The Time Machine</em>, while venturing into adventure films with <em>The Last Samurai</em> and <em>Sinbad: Legend of the Seven Seas</em>. He&#8217;s even adapted stage musicals into screenplays, such as was the case with<em> <a title="Sweeney Todd: The Demon Barber of Fleet Street on amazon.co.uk" href="http://www.amazon.co.uk/s/ref=nb_sb_noss?url=search-alias%3Daps&amp;field-keywords=Sweeney+Todd:+The+Demon+Barber+of+Fleet+Street&amp;x=0&amp;y=0" target="_blank">Sweeney Todd: The Demon Barber of Fleet Street</a></em>. In doing so, he&#8217;s worked alongside some of the world&#8217;s most renowned directors including  Tim Burton, Martin Scorsese, Ridley Scott, and Steven Spielberg.</p>
<p>Despite the fact that he is now a BAFTA and Oscar-nominated screenwriter, Logan actually started out as a playwright in Chicago. Writing plays was and still is, he tells us, his first passion. Whilst speaking at the BFI, one of his main pieces of advice to other writers was to understand the works of those who came before you &#8211; including those who were writing before the age of film-making, such as Shakespeare. In fact, Logan&#8217;s love of Shakespeare resulted in one of his upcoming feature films: Ralph Fiennes&#8217; directorial debut, <em>Coriolanus</em>.</p>
<p>Logan claims that, when it comes to being a screenwriter, Oliver Stone told him how to do it. One of the most legendary screenwriters of all time, Stone worked with Logan on his first major screenplay, <em>Any Given Sunday</em>. He&#8217;s also received advice from director  <a title="Ridley Scott on thefilmreview.com" href="http://thefilmreview.com/?s=%22Ridley+Scott%22&amp;x=0&amp;y=0">Ridley Scott</a> who, perhaps ironically, told him to &#8220;write less words&#8221; &#8211; advice he passes on to other screenwriters who share his tendency to write overly long speeches for their characters.</p>
<p>His other top tip for writing a successful screenplay? &#8220;Don&#8217;t be afraid to reach for the big line&#8221;. Having written a number of &#8216;big lines&#8217;, such as <em>Gladiator</em>&#8216;s &#8220;At my signal, unleash hell,&#8221; he&#8217;s a fan of dramatic moments and outlandish statements. However, he admits that there&#8217;s a big difference between writing such lines when you&#8217;re sat on your own putting a script together, and having the guts to present them to a director such as Ridley Scott. Most importantly, however, he stressed the importance of still being interested in the subject matter of your script and the plight of your protagonist &#8211; even after countless drafts &#8211; because if you&#8217;re not, then no one else will be.</p>
<p>Logan&#8217;s other upcoming projects include the highly anticipated <em>Bond 23</em>, directed by <a title="Sam Mendes on thefilmreview.com" href="http://thefilmreview.com/?s=%22Sam+Mendes%22&amp;x=0&amp;y=0">Sam Mendes</a> &#8211; which, despite being sworn to secrecy, Logan hinted could see the return of the iconic villain, Blofeld. During the audience Q&amp;A session, Logan was reminded that he once stated that &#8220;Bond should always fight Blofeld&#8221;. When asked whether he still believed this to be the case, Logan simply smiled and replied, &#8220;Bond should always fight Blofeld&#8221;.</p>
<p>Logan has also written the script for <em>Hugo</em>, a 3D family adventure film based on Brian Selznick&#8217;s novel <em>The Invention of Hugo Cabret</em>. The film &#8211; starring Chloë Moretz and Jude Law &#8211; marks the second collaboration between Logan and <a title="Martin Scorsese on amazon.co.uk" href="http://www.amazon.co.uk/s/ref=nb_sb_noss?url=search-alias%3Daps&amp;field-keywords=Sweeney+Todd:+The+Demon+Barber+of+Fleet+Street&amp;x=0&amp;y=0#/ref=nb_sb_noss?url=search-alias%3Daps&amp;field-keywords=Martin+Scorsese&amp;rh=i%3Aaps%2Ck%3AMartin+Scorsese" target="_blank">Scorsese</a>, the first being the 2004 biographical drama <em>The Aviator</em>, and is due to be released 2nd December 2011.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The first trailer for Steven Spielberg&#8217;s <em>War Horse</em> has been released!</p>

<p>This much anticipated film is based on the 1982 children&#8217;s <a title="War Horse paperback on Play.com" href="http://www.awin1.com/cread.php?awinmid=1418&amp;awinaffid=111920&amp;clickref=&amp;p=http%3A%2F%2Fwww.play.com%2FBooks%2FBooks%2F4-%2F1020648%2FWar-Horse%2FProduct.html" target="_blank">novel</a> by Michael Morpurgo, which was turned into a successful stage play back in 2007 and won the Tony Award for best play in New York this January. Set during the First World War,<em> <a title="War Horse on amazon.co.uk" href="http://www.amazon.co.uk/s/ref=nb_sb_noss?url=search-alias%3Daps&amp;field-keywords=War+Horse&amp;x=0&amp;y=0" target="_blank">War Horse</a></em> tells the story of a young man named Albert, who forms a friendship with a horse called Joey. However, the pair are torn apart when Joey is sent to join the cavalry, and Albert makes it his mission to find him again.</p>
<p><em>War Horse</em> is the latest film from legendary director Steven Spielberg, who is also producing. He&#8217;s teamed up with cinematographer and long-time collaborator, Janusz Kaminski, as well as <em>Love Actually</em> writer <a title="Richard Curtis on thefilmreview.com" href="http://thefilmreview.com/?s=%22Richard+Curtis%22&amp;x=0&amp;y=0">Richard Curtis</a> and Lee Hall, who wrote the screenplay for <em>Billy Elliot</em>, who have worked together to pen the adaptation.</p>
<p>RSC and National Theatre actor, Jeremy Irvine, will be taking on the role of Albert, while <em>Breaking the Waves</em> actress Emily Watson, and <em><a title="Neds on thefilmreview.com" href="http://thefilmreview.com/?s=%22Neds%22&amp;x=0&amp;y=0">Neds</a></em> and actor and director, Peter Mullan, will be playing his parents. You can also expect to hear an impressive score from award-winner, John Williams, who has composed music for all but two of Spielberg&#8217;s films.</p>
<p>From the looks of things, this film will certainly be a stark contrast to <a title="Steven Spielberg on amazon.co.uk" href="http://www.amazon.co.uk/s/ref=nb_sb_noss?url=search-alias%3Daps&amp;field-keywords=War+Horse&amp;x=0&amp;y=0#/ref=nb_sb_noss?url=search-alias%3Daps&amp;field-keywords=Spielberg&amp;rh=i%3Aaps%2Ck%3ASpielberg" target="_blank">Spielberg</a>&#8216;s other upcoming release, <em>The Adventures of Tintin: Secret of the Unicorn</em>, but another addition to the director&#8217;s output of war films alongside <em>Empire of the Sun</em>, <em>Schindler&#8217;s List</em>, and <em>Saving Private Ryan</em>. <em>War Horse</em> is currently scheduled to hit UK cinemas on 13th January 2012 &#8211; just in time for the Academy Awards, which are announced at the end of the month&#8230;</p>
